Aged-care nursing, or gerontic nursing, is now recognised as a specialised area of nursing. The word ‘gerontic’ is derived from the Greek word geron, meaning ‘old man’ or ‘old age’, and courses in gerontology are now widely available at undergraduate and postgraduate levels in institutes of higher education throughout the world. Such courses provide the theoretical basis for effecti…

THE CHANGING GOALS OF ORTHODONTIC TREATMENT Crowded, irregular, and protruding teeth have been a problem for some individuals since antiquity, and attempts to correct this disorder go back at least to 1000 BC. Primitive (and surprisingly well designed) orthodontic appliances have been found in both Greek and E t r uscan materials. 1 As dentistry developed in the eighteenth and nineteent…
